Shortcodes Finder <= 1.5.4 - Reflected Cross-Site Scripting via nonce
medium
The Shortcodes Finder pl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Reflected Cross-Site Scripting via an unsanitized nonce in versions up to, and including, 1.5.4 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. Shortcodes Finder <= 1.5.3 - Reflected Cross-Site Scripting
medium
The Shortcodes Finder pl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Reflected Cross-Site Scripting in versions up to, and including, 1.5.3 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ping.
